Hemoglobin levels in adult women are normally distributed with a mean of 13.0 g/dL and a standard deviation of 1.3 g / dL (based on data from NHANES). Suppose that we are going to collect a random sample of 10 women and measure their hemoglobin levels. A normal hemoglobin level is below 15 g / dL. What is the probability that the sample mean exceeds 15 g/dL? (Note: I'm asking a question about the random variable "the sample mean" here. Make sure you are standardizing with the correct mean and standard deviation.)
